The assassination of Archduke Franz Ferdinand had a profound impact on Europe and triggered the start of World War I. The assassination took place on June 28, 1914, in Sarajevo, Bosnia-Herzegovina, when a Serbian nationalist named Gavrilo Princip shot and killed the Archduke and his wife Sophie. This event led to a series of political and military escalations that ultimately resulted in the outbreak of war.

Following the assassination, Austria-Hungary made demands for restitution from Serbia, which refused to comply. As a result, Austria-Hungary declared war on Serbia. The complex system of alliances in Europe then came into play, with Russia siding with Serbia, France supporting Russia, and Great Britain joining the war on the side of France. This chain of events set off a domino effect, with more countries entering the war on either side.

The first few months of World War I saw rapid military mobilization and the outbreak of hostilities on multiple fronts. Germany invaded Belgium and Luxemburg to reach France, leading to Britain's declaration of war on Germany. Meanwhile, Russia began its offensive against Germany and Austria-Hungary on the Eastern Front. The war quickly escalated into a global conflict involving many nations and led to significant loss of life and devastation.

Rome first started as republic with fairly democratic principles for its time. its government was structured around the Senate and the Consul. For simplicity sake I will classify the senate as something similar to the legislative branch and the consulate as something like the executive branch though they don't fit these comparisons perfectly. The Senate was made up off nobles from Roman society and it was often a hereditary position with sons taking it up after there fathers they also have to be a male and a Roman citizen to become a senator. The senate made laws and edicts and also elected the consul. The consul was the most powerful position in Rome and you had to be a member of the senate to serve and not have served as the consul prior as it was a position with a term limit of 1 year and instead of 1 there were always two consuls made to check each others powers and so when one was focused on war and expanding the borders of Rome the other could stay in Rome and manage the economy. Roman society was very hierchichal and the transition to an empire was heavily influenced by the struggle between the patricans, Rome's land-holding aristocracy, who traced their ancestry to the founding of rome, and the plebians, the far more numerous citizen-commoners. The system stayed relatively the same until the reign of Julius Caesar who utilized two other men to gain influence who was Crassus and Pompey. Pompey served as co-consul with Ceasar and Crassus served as the financial backer for both there campaigns. To get to the point Ceasar was a brilliant military general and succeeded in expanding the empire greatly which allowed him to give large tracts of land to his legionaries which secured their loyalty to Ceasar personally instead of loyalty to Rome as a whole. Pompey and the senate was afraid that his buildup of influence and power would destabilize the republic so they tried to seize power from him but Ceasar returned to Rome with an army and killed those against him and established himself as Dictator for life which would signal the start of the Roman Empire.

In Stone Age civilizations, the deity known as Mother Earth was venerated as a symbol of fertility and the giver of life. Stone Age societies often attributed the success of their crops, health, and reproduction to the grace of the Mother Earth deity. The goddess was commonly associated with ubiquitous fertility symbols such as the Venus figurines, which are found across Europe and the Middle East, as well as with death and the afterlife.

As societies evolved, this worship remained vital but transformed in various ways. In Mesoamerican cultures, for example, the Earth Mother was believed to demand human sacrifices to continue granting fertility and sustenance.

Ritual practices to honor the Mother Earth included burying stones, representing her, with the dead and conducting rituals to please her. These practices served to connect communities with the cycles of nature and ensure the continuation of their people.

Over time, as societies developed into more complex civilizations, such as those of Mesopotamia, the simple worship of a Mother Goddess evolved into intricate pantheons of anthropomorphic deities, each associated with specific elements of nature and human endeavors. However, the fundamental themes of ensuring fertility and managing the fears of natural disasters profoundly shaped religious worship in these early urban societies.

John Brown was an American abolitionist who appealed to the armed insurrection to abolish slavery. He was the author of the Pottawatomie massacre in 1856 in Kansas and an attempted insurrection at Harpers Ferry in 1859 which ended with his arrest, his death sentence for treason against the State of Virginia and his hanging.  

John Brown's bloody activism, his raid on Harpers Ferry and his tragic end were among the causes of the Civil War. A highly controversial contemporary and historic figure, John Brown is thus described as a martyr or a terrorist, a visionary or a fanatic, a zealot or a humanist, depending on the political position of the one who describes him.

The government is divided into three branches: the legislative, executive, and judicial branches. Each branch has its own distinct powers, but they all work interdependently, meaning they need to cooperate in order to function effectively. This cooperation happens in a variety of ways and is in place to prevent any one branch from becoming too powerful.

For example, the president (executive branch) can create a committee to review a societal issue and make recommendations, but it is up to Congress (legislative branch) to enact new laws.

Similarly, courts (judicial branch) can only take action on issues falling within their jurisdiction and often rely on the other branches and the respect of citizens for successful implementation of their rulings.

In certain areas, like foreign policy, the president may have more power, but it's essential that the president keeps congressional leaders informed, especially in crisis situations. This fosters cooperation between branches. Even in the drafting of new legislation, each branch has to consider the others.

For example, Congress attempts to draft laws that the president will support, knowing that the president has veto power. Thus, the branches are constantly interacting and influencing each other in a system of 'separated institutions sharing powers', as described by political scientist Richard Neustadt.

The disease known as the Black Death spread from Messina to the rest of Sicily and the rest of Europe primarily through trade routes and ports. It is believed that the disease was brought to Messina by a Genoese ship fleeing the city of Caffa, which had been infected by the Mongols catapulting infected corpses over the city walls. From Messina, the plague spread quickly along Europe's trade routes, reaching southern England the following year, and eventually causing the deaths of millions of people.
